Output 4057acd93b5e87c54a7cbe51451d4a1baa639e8f6d589f0565fb6ba9fe180c26:1

value
17170093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5c43261be75ec418eb37153e90b6bcf6722c48 OP_EQUAL
address
3LbSKkS6RYGY4y9RNyhMxVkLshUKwpxW9D
transaction
4057acd93b5e87c54a7cbe51451d4a1baa639e8f6d589f0565fb6ba9fe180c26
spent
true